1. The Dog House Megaways

The Dog House Megaways offers up to 117,649 ways to win and lets a qualifying bonus trigger choose between Sticky Wilds and Raining Wilds. Sticky Wilds provides fewer spins and keeps multiplier wilds in place; Raining Wilds supplies more spins with wilds added to the reels.

That choice gives the game more replay variety than a Megaways title with one fixed bonus. Pragmatic Play describes maximum win potential up to 12,305 times the stake, but a maximum is a paytable ceiling - not a typical result or expected return.

2. Big Bass Bonanza Megaways

Big Bass Bonanza Megaways combines changing reel heights with tumbling wins. A paid combination disappears, new symbols fall into the open spaces, and another combination can form before the spin ends.

Three, four, or five scatters award 10, 15, or 20 free spins. During the feature, fish symbols remain available for the fisherman collection mechanic, with dynamite and bazooka events altering the reel state. The layered bonus is the reason to rank it highly; players wanting a simpler base game may prefer Bonanza or Twin Spin.

3. Buffalo King Megaways

Buffalo King Megaways uses an eight-by-six presentation with 200,704 possible ways to win. Winning symbols cascade away, and wild multipliers can accumulate across an individual tumble sequence.

Pragmatic Play classifies the game as highly volatile. That means results can be uneven over short sessions; the greater number of ways does not mean a higher chance of finishing ahead. “Ways to win” describes how symbol combinations are evaluated, not the game’s return percentage.

4. Bonanza

Bonanza is a Big Time Gaming title in Stake.us’s current Megaways collection. It is useful as a reference point because Big Time Gaming developed the Megaways mechanic, and Bonanza helped establish the familiar combination of variable reel heights, cascading reactions, and free spins.

Its feature set is leaner than later licensed releases. That can be an advantage for players who want to understand the changing-way calculation without several overlapping collectors, meters, or mystery modifiers.

5. Divine Fortune Megaways

Divine Fortune Megaways adds the changing-reel mechanic to NetEnt’s mythology-themed progressive series. McLuck’s current guide lists 117,649 ways to win and identifies a progressive jackpot.

A jackpot makes the game structurally different from the fixed-prize titles above it. Check the in-game help for the jackpot contribution, eligibility, coin-mode availability, and current RTP configuration. The displayed jackpot value alone does not reveal the chance of winning it.

6. Twin Spin Megaways

Twin Spin Megaways combines variable reel heights with linked reels that synchronize to show matching symbols. McLuck and Stake.us both identify it in their current Megaways material.

The synchronized-reel idea is easy to see and gives the game a distinct identity without a long list of side features. Its appeal is mechanical clarity rather than a very large advertised maximum win.

7. Great Rhino Megaways

Great Rhino Megaways uses 200,704 ways to win, cascading reels, and a free-spin feature with increasing multipliers. McLuck’s current Megaways guide includes the title in its playable selection.

The escalating multiplier can make later bonus cascades look especially dramatic, but the operator’s own guide describes Megaways titles as commonly high volatility. Set the coin amount from a fixed entertainment budget rather than increasing it to chase the bonus.

What Megaways actually changes

A conventional ways-to-win slot normally keeps the same number of visible symbols on each reel. A Megaways game changes reel height from spin to spin, so the number of evaluated combinations changes too. If six reels each show seven symbols, multiplying 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 7 produces 117,649 ways.

Some titles use extra reels or different layouts and advertise 200,704, 262,144, or another maximum. A larger maximum does not automatically improve RTP or hit frequency. It can be balanced by symbol weights, pay values, feature frequency, volatility, and the number of symbols required for a win.

Social-casino coin modes matter

Social casinos commonly use one virtual currency for entertainment play and another promotional currency for sweepstakes participation. Stake.us calls its modes Gold Coins and Stake Cash; McLuck uses Gold Coins and Sweepstakes Coins. The current operator terms - not the slot theme - determine whether a coin can be connected to prize redemption.

A title can be available in Gold Coin mode but unavailable in the promotional mode, or restricted by a provider in particular states. Confirm the selected coin before every spin. Never assume a balance, win, or feature shown in a screenshot used the redeemable mode.

How to compare a Megaways game before playing

  • Open the in-game help. Record the RTP shown for that exact operator and coin mode; supplier games can have multiple configurations.
  • Check volatility. A high-volatility label signals uneven short-session results, not larger guaranteed returns.
  • Read the bonus trigger. Note how many scatters are required, whether retriggers are possible, and what multipliers reset.
  • Check optional feature costs. A bonus buy or enhanced spin changes the stake and may use a different RTP configuration.
  • Separate ways from win chance. More evaluated combinations do not by themselves make a game better value.
  • Confirm current availability. Operator catalogs and state restrictions change.

Provider baseline versus operator-loaded RTP

The table uses official provider-published RTP figures as useful baselines: 96.70% for Big Bass Bonanza Megaways, 96.55% for The Dog House Megaways, 96.52% for Buffalo King Megaways, 96.50% for Great Rhino Megaways, 96.11% for Bonanza, 96.09% for Divine Fortune Megaways, and 96.04% for Twin Spin Megaways.

Those figures do not prove that a social casino has loaded the same math model. Suppliers can offer more than one configuration, and operators can expose different versions by jurisdiction, coin mode, or optional feature. The controlling number for a session is the RTP inside the information panel for the exact version loaded. If the panel does not make the return, volatility, paytable, and feature cost understandable, choose another game.

Playing Megaways slots more safely

The changing grid and repeated cascades can make one paid spin feel like many events. Count the amount deducted, not the number of reel reactions. Set a time and coin limit before starting, avoid increasing the denomination after a dry sequence, and do not treat a long cascade as evidence that another is due.

No purchase is necessary under the current Stake.us and McLuck social-casino descriptions, and both operators publish location restrictions. Free entry does not make continued play risk-free: virtual-currency purchases, time spent, and attempts to reach redemption thresholds can still become costly.
